A one-time pad is a type of encryption that is completely unbreakable if it is done correctly. It works by generating a random key that is at least as long as the message being encrypted. The key is then combined with the message using an XOR operation.

This produces a ciphertext that cannot be decrypted without the key. The key is used only once and then discarded, hence the name "one-time pad". A one-time pad is completely unbreakable because there is no pattern to the key that can be used to decrypt the message. Each character in the key is generated randomly and independently of the other characters. Therefore, the key is completely unpredictable. Even if an attacker knows the key length and has access to the ciphertext, they cannot use any techniques to decrypt it.

This is because there is no pattern to the ciphertext that can be used to determine the key.The only way to decrypt a one-time pad is to have the key. If an attacker tries to brute-force the encryption by trying all possible keys, they will generate every possible message that is the same length as the original message. This means that the ciphertext is completely meaningless without the key. What is motion?

This is the displacement with time of the position or orientation of a body. The displacement can be along a straight line or a curve.

Hence from the definition of motion, we can see that motion is dependent on time. We quantify motion by measuring the distance and dividing it by the time taken to move.

Speed measures how fast an object is moving through a distance, and it is calculated using this formula:

S= Δd/ Δt,

where S stands for speed,

d stands for distance, and

t stands for time.

Certainly! Here's some more detail about diodes and their operation as an electric check valve:

A diode is a two-terminal electronic component that consists of a p-n junction. The p-n junction is formed by bringing together a p-type semiconductor material (with an excess of positively charged holes) and an n-type semiconductor material (with an excess of negatively charged electrons). This junction creates a depletion region with no free charge carriers.

When a diode is forward-biased, meaning the positive voltage is applied to the anode (p-side) and the negative voltage is applied to the cathode (n-side), the depletion region is reduced, and the diode allows current to flow easily. This is the "on" state of the diode, where it conducts current in the forward direction.

However, when the diode is reverse-biased, with the positive voltage applied to the cathode and the negative voltage applied to the anode, the depletion region widens, creating a high resistance barrier for current flow. In this state, the diode acts as an open circuit, preventing current from flowing in the reverse direction. This is the "off" state of the diode, where it blocks the current flow.

The property of diodes allowing current to flow in only one direction makes them function as an electric check valve or a one-way switch for electrical current. This property is widely used in electronic circuits for rectification, voltage regulation, signal demodulation, and other applications.

It's important to note that while the ideal diode blocks current completely in the reverse direction, real-world diodes have a small leakage current in the reverse direction, which is typically very low but not zero.

One of the laws of reflection is that the angle of incidence is equal to the angle of reflection.

The angle at which the light strikes the mirror is called the angle of incidence while the angle at which the light gets reflected back is called angle of reflection.

In this case, the angle of incidence is 30 degrees. So, we can say that the angle of reflection is also equal to 30 degrees.
